The National Urban League (NUL) believes that progressive housing policy shares a direct and intractable link to any and all meaningful economic development. Because a healthy job market and a vibrant housing market go hand-in-hand, NUL strongly believes in preserving the possibility of qualified middle class homeownership as the bedrock foundation of the American Dream. As a result, NUL and our affiliates focus on policies that promote informed homeownership, affordable rental options, and the development of healthy, economically strong communities.

The National Urban League believes that educational opportunity and economic empowerment are inextricably linked. A child that receives an excellent education is better prepared to attend college, enter the workforce and contribute to society. Our vision, to Ensure every American child is prepared for college, work, and life, guides our work in education policy.
 
The National Urban League’s education policy priorities were released in the Educate, Employ and Empower plan. Our work focuses on these areas.

wrock@nul.org What is Affiliate Services?

The purpose of the Affiliate Services department is to establish, maintain and support an effective and efficient transparency of resources to all affiliates.  This support enables the affiliates to singularly and collectively collaborate with other organizations to further accomplish the goals and objectives of the communities represented.

For the past 101 years, the National Urban League movement has provided critical social services to disadvantaged, impoverished people of color and advocated tirelessly for policies that promote social and economic equality. Today, we offer life-saving and life-changing programs to more than 2.1 million people annually.

Why Give?

The Great Recession has taken a particularly heavy toll on the lives of African Americans, literally tens of thousands of whom have lost their jobs, homes and life savings. An economic crisis of such epic magnitude calls for new thinking, and dramatically effective programs and policies. The National Urban League is uniquely poised to help by having been engaged in urban communities as an agent for positive change for over 100 years.
